What is S-D Logic

Digital Psychology’s Impact on Business and Society
Service-dominant logic is an alternative theoretical framework in behavioral economics that explains the creation of value through the exchange of configurations of actors to mutually benefit from the practical competencies of others through the exchange of services.

Operant Resources of Young Independent Travelers
Service dominant logic is a marketing theory developed by S. Vargo and R. Lusch in several works to explain the process of value creation through exchanges of services among actors of a system.
